2作者: raoulscalise2 个月前原帖
我想更清楚地了解到底是什么在实际中拖慢了软件开发的进程——不是理论上的,而是在编写和发布代码的过程中。<p>是从代码中获取上下文、阅读文档、编写测试、更新旧测试,还是编写新文档?<p>我对以下几个方面很感兴趣:<p>在你的开发工作流程中,你觉得最浪费时间的地方在哪里?<p>你希望你的集成开发环境(IDE)或工具能够更好地理解什么?<p>有没有什么是大家都不谈却默默影响生产力的因素?<p>你尝试过哪些解决方案——哪些实际上有效?<p>希望能听到各个角色和技术栈的人的反馈。诚实、真实的回答将不胜感激。<p>谢谢,<br>Raoul
2作者: tomsaju2 个月前原帖
嗨,HN, 我开发了SnipFast——一个帮助你从页面图像中提取重要文本的工具。如果你曾经在实体书中标记过某些部分,并希望将它们保存或以数字方式整理,SnipFast可以帮到你。 这个想法源于我自己的困扰。我喜欢在阅读时记录想法,但从实体书中做这件事非常耗时。我寻找了一款能够解决这个问题的工具,但没有找到,于是我决定自己动手开发。 SnipFast可以让你: - 自动检测并提取页面照片中的高亮文本(支持大多数高亮笔和语言) - 点击图像中的句子,手动选择你想要复制的内容 这个工具主要面向读者、学生、研究人员——基本上是任何需要在实体书上做注释并希望将这些笔记数字化的人。 在技术层面上,它使用了一个专门训练的机器学习模型来进行高亮检测。该应用程序运行在Kotlin后端,并使用Postgres数据库。你可以免费试用。注册是必需的,但过程非常简单。我提供了一些初始积分,供用户测试。之后需要支付少量费用。这个收费的主要目的是防止滥用,并验证这个工具是否足够有价值,值得人们付费。 目前用户界面仍需改进,我在这个阶段主要寻求反馈。我很想知道:这个工具是否解决了你的实际问题?有没有什么让你感到困惑的地方?有什么可以让它更有用的建议? 链接: [https://snipfa.st](https://snipfa.st) 谢谢, 汤姆
4作者: Xiione2 个月前原帖
嗨,HN! 这是我最近的一个业余项目,它让我获得了第一次面试,并帮助我获得了第一份实习offer。<p>在二维码上进行绘制,健康条将准确显示二维码距离无法扫描的程度。破坏一个二维码需要多少错误?一个二维码能承受多少错误?底部的计数器记录你的最小和最大损坏记录。(你能找出如何在实际数据区域损坏为0.0%的情况下破坏二维码吗?)<p>此外,点击放大镜按钮可以在“绘制模式”和“检查模式”之间切换。 我鼓励你使用手机的相机在绘制时扫描二维码,并进行撤销/重做,以验证当应用程序提示二维码确实损坏时,是否真的发生了损坏。<p>我用C++编写了底层解码器,并将其编译为WebAssembly以供网站使用。<p>希望你觉得这个项目有趣。